Starting Up
21st April 1926: A fireman on a locomotive watches as a miniature petrol driven locomotive is started by means of a force pump into the engine. The miniature engine known as Billy is used to bring farm produce direct from the fields to LNER sidings for distribution to the cities. (Photo by Davis/Topical Press Agency/Getty Images)
